Virbox Protector Unpack Top [WORKING]
: Provides a "powerful shield" against hacker tools by compressing programs while preventing typical de-compilation of .NET and PE files.
Devirtualization is the highest tier of reverse engineering. To tackle Virbox VM, analysts rely on advanced programmatic analysis:
Once the imports are resolved as accurately as possible, click and select your dumped.exe . This produces a fully unpacked, standalone binary. The Ultimate Hurdle: Dealing with Virbox VM
: Advanced Techniques and Protection Analysis virbox protector unpack top
Continuously scanning the memory to ensure that the code logic has not been patched or modified mid-execution. Methodologies for Unpacking Virbox Protector
techniques represent the absolute pinnacle of modern reverse engineering methods required to dissect applications shielded by SenseShield's enterprise-grade software protection suite. As software developers increasingly deploy multi-layered defenses like Virbox Protector —which combines code virtualization, dynamic obfuscation, and runtime application self-protection (RASP)—reverse engineers and malware analysts must utilize top-tier unpacking strategies to analyze binaries. This comprehensive guide covers the architecture of Virbox Protector, the top tools required to analyze it, and a step-by-step methodologies to dump and reconstruct a protected process. Understanding the Virbox Protector Defenses
Developed by Beijing SenseShield Technology, Virbox Protector is a professional-grade, automated "shelling" tool. It's designed to protect software IP by making programs resistant to reverse engineering, using multi-layered techniques: : Provides a "powerful shield" against hacker tools
The most complex feature of Virbox Protector is its proprietary Virtual Machine engine. It translates standard x86/x64 assembly instructions into a custom, randomized bytecode language. During runtime, a built-in interpreter executes this bytecode. Because the original assembly instructions no longer exist in memory, traditional decompilers like IDA Pro or Ghidra will only display the interpreter loop, making static analysis virtually impossible. 4. Advanced Anti-Debugging and Anti-Hooking
In private reversing circles, a full unpack requires for a single target if VM is heavily used.
is one of the premier software protection solutions on the market, widely used by developers to safeguard applications on Windows, Android, and macOS against reverse engineering, debugging, and unauthorized modification . By leveraging advanced technologies such as Virtualization (VM), code obfuscation, and smart compression, it effectively transforms application code, making traditional de-compilers and debuggers ineffective. This produces a fully unpacked, standalone binary
As a software developer, protecting your intellectual property is crucial to maintaining a competitive edge in the market. One of the most effective ways to safeguard your software is by using a software protection tool like Virbox Protector. In this article, we will explore the features and benefits of Virbox Protector Unpack Top and provide a comprehensive guide on how to use it to protect your software from reverse engineering.
Virbox does not just add a simple wrapper around an executable; it deeply integrates with the application, making it difficult to find the original entry point (OEP). Key features include:
If the software developer selected for critical functions when compiling the protected binary, resolving the OEP and fixing the IAT will only grant you a partially working application. The virtualized functions will remain trapped in Virbox bytecode format.
Some high-tier configurations of Virbox utilize a kernel driver to block user-mode debuggers from attaching to the process entirely. The Unpacking Methodology: Step-by-Step